The most important components of fitness

When physical trainers to measure the ability of a person they use some elements of physical fitness to test against an established standard and to develop goals for improvement. Byintegration of these components of fitness, you can not only improve your health, but also lose weight.
The first of these is muscular strength. It measures the ability of muscle to exert maximum force across a range of movement or a given point. It is measured for a short period of time and usually involves the use of weight for evaluation.

A principle of muscle mass has increased, is that a greater amount of muscle uses more calories even at rest. By increasing the weight you actually increase the amount of calories needed by your body to rest and will reduce your body fat ratio. Another benefit of strength trainingis that it will help maintain your bone structure and decrease your risk of osteoporosis.
The second component is muscular endurance. This is your ability to work the muscles through a range of movements on a specific time period. This can be measured by the ability to bear weight for a specific amount of time – say 20 pounds over head for 5 minutes. Many times, this component is measured by means of pumps that are exercises that have a specific amount of pressure ontime. This measures the muscular endurance of the upper body.
Muscular endurance is often confused with muscle strength, because they are linked. Cardiovascular endurance will reflect how well your heart and lungs work together to supply oxygen to your body, this is also called aerobic fitness. Trainers can use long runs or swims to test the endurance and cardiac muscular endurance test at the same time. It is the cornerstone of health and fitness complete. Without cardiovascular endurance you can not improvethe rest of your physical condition.
Another element is the flexibility is the ability of a joint to move through its full range of motion and elasticity of muscles. Not everyone should be as flexible as a gymnast, but we all need some flexibility to cope with the demands imposed on us during our daily lives.
Stretching iswith the flexibility to maintain or increase the capacity of a joint to stretch more. Maintaining your flexibility is important to protect your joints and allowing you to build more to protect your back and reduce the pain of arthritis.
The final component of fitness is body composition. This is the ratio of lean body mass of body fat. This proportion does not refer to your weight in pounds or your figure, but a measurecompared to a standard. Women and men have different ratios of body composition. Women have a higher percentage of fat to keep the developing baby. This does not mean that women are bigger – but that their fat distribution is different.
Your body composition is really more a consequence of your overall fitness. If you have a high body mass ratio fat you are more at risk for coronary heart disease, diabetes, joint pain and back pain, arthritis, stroke and tendonaccidents.
These components of fitness are the foundation of fitness and the body's ability to resist external forces and internal tensions while preserving the health and well-being.
